Praying For Someone (Tool Box Pt.1)
12/04/2015 Duration: 35minAs we start to live out God’s life in our everyday lives we should expect to see it overflow and impact the people and situations around us. But when that happens, are we ready? Today we start a new series thinking about 3 practical skills to help us live fruitful lives as Christians. We are looking at How to Pray for Someone, How to Lead Someone to Jesus and How to Hear from God. Today Dave talks about praying for others. While we can be nice to someone and we can help them, it is often when we ask, “Can I pray for you right now” that it suddenly opens up the possibility of God being involved in their lives. Today Dave thinks how we can be a people who put our faith on the line by offering to pray, with some practical advice about how to do it. Money Talks – Part 3
15/02/2015 Duration: 45minThis is the last week of our series called, “Money Talks”, where we’ve been asking, what would money say to us if it were leading us towards God and what would it say if it were leading us away from God? Today Dave looks at the counterintuitive idea of generosity. Unredeemed money would say, “The best life comes from having more of me” while redeemed money would say, “Generosity gives you the best life.” Surly more is more, but in reality we see that the universe is actually hardwired to reward generosity. Money Talks – Part 1
01/02/2015 Duration: 33minWe start a new series called, “Money Talks”. During these three weeks we’re asking, what would money say to us if it were leading us towards God and what would it say if it were leading us away from God? Today Dave looks at two things that money might say - “Being generous is a nice idea, but now’s not the right time” and “Make generosity your first priority”. We look at the Biblical idea of Firstfruits - a really practical and yet deeply spiritual way to approach our resources.
